#7fb258 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#7fb258 is composed of 49.8% red, 69.8%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 28.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 50.6% yellow and 30.2% black. It has a hue angle of 94 degrees, a saturation of 36.9% and a lightness of 52.2%. #7fb258 color hex could be obtained by blending #feffb0 with #006500. Closest websafe color is: #669966.

● #7fb258 color description : Dark moderate green.
#7fb258 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#7fb258 has RGB values of R:127, G:178,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.29, M:0, Y:0.51,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 8368728.

Shades and Tints of #7fb258
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050803 is the darkest color, while #fafcf9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7fb258
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#848c7e is the less saturated color, while #75fd0d is the most saturated one.
